Except as provided in Sections 1102 and 1103, evidence of a trait of a person’s character with respect to care or skill is inadmissible to prove the quality of his conduct on a specified occasion.
Cal. Evid. Code § 1104
Evidence of Character, Habit, or Custom
Applied in 8 court decisions — leading case Brokopp v. Ford Motor Co. (1977)
Most recently applied in 51 Cal. 4th 1148 - Diaz v. Carcamo (June 2011)
Enacted by Stats. 1965, Ch. 299.
